I disconnected the front and rear o2 sensor connectors instead of removing them as it's easier. The front runs along the front under the voltage regulator. The rear goes under the seat. Have to be gentle with it but I slid the connector through the access hole towards the top on the left side of the compartment.

These caps have o rings which also weren't supplied with the kit. They are a pain to remove, and I would suggest having touch up paint on hand, and wrapping a screw driver with electrical tape. They pry out.

After tightening the vice until your flat stock bend is where you want it, you should have something like this. On this piece, the bend area is wider due to spacing of the flat stock in the vice. You can make tighter bends if desired or place it in a vice longways, heat it with a torch, and while guiding it with channel locks, gently apply pressure to the vice, and tighten the bend area. Hope this makes sense.

Next position the piece to be bent in a vice like so. Depending on how much of a bend you want, you might have to put 2 pieces on each side. I found that 2 pieces on each side created a bend that fit my fender perfectly.

Again, this is strictly a visual reference, I would never make something this sloppy for my or anyone else's bike. When you cut the teeth, you just want to cut enough to let the flat stock bend, the larger the gaps, the less surface area for the led strips to adhere to.
